Bolivar Belicosos Finos Cigar - 1 Single
Date Added: Saturday 20 October, 2007
Recently got one of these in a big box of singles I treated myself to. The wrapper looked great and the smell was fantastic. On cutting I tried a practise draw and thought all was well. When lit, however, the cigar seemed to offer no draw resistance whatsoever. Take a bundle of straws, and try to breathe through them - youll see what I mean. What flavour there was available, was excellent though. Bolivar are certainly one of my favourite makers, but this was a severe disappointment. I would try another to see if this was a rogue. Shame really.... written by Medic Mike

Bells Three Nuns Pipe Tobacco (Formerly Honey & Tart) 40g Pouch
Date Added: Tuesday 17 June, 2014
An enjoyable curly cut blend of dark Kentucky and sun cured tobacco based from the tinned version. This pipe tobacco (pouch version) has a distinctive woody flavour with a smooth smoking sensation with hints of cocoa and subtle tones of malt whisky and florals.
